Hi guys,

I have an a3 8l facelift and I have just put in a symphony 2 a4 radio in it as I couldn't find a decent a3 one. I have just gone to recode it with my vcds cable and it won't seem to communicate with it. Strange as it is working as it should (can bus working correctly) other than it turns off when the engine is turned off, not when the key is removed.

May be a separate issue (and probably is) but I recently had the car remapped at AMD Essex and this is the first time I have used VCDS since then. It now won't seem to communicate with any of the controllers unless the engine is running? But will not communicate with the radio at all as previously stated.

Any thoughts as to why this might be?

Nick.
 
A4 units expect diagnostic via k-line, and may not respond to diagnostic via can-bus. May be worth plugging the unit into an A4 and see if you can recode the unit for an A3 (diagnostic via can-bus)
 
All Concert II radio's use k-line so the chances are you need to move yours to a different location on the plug that goes in the back of the radio. I had to move mine to different location recently as I changed my Concert II to RNS-e.

It needs to be in C7 - chances are it isn't (or is loose) which is why VCDS isn't communicating with the radio. Swap it over and it'll work great - you'll need to do some dective work to figure out which location it's in currently through.

Here's the guide I used for RNS-e - you'll want the original k-wire location obviously: http://web.archive.org/web/20130601...b7-a4-diy-symphony-ii-rns-e-installation.html
 
If i mind right in the blue block there should be a grey wire which i think is in pin 5 which is the K- line . But check the pin diagram on top off your head unit and you should be able to see what pins are in which bocks and what there there for and if you need to move any .
Unplug quadlock press down on blue block clip slide out off quadlock then look at the front off blue block and you will see numbers just check they pins correspond with the diagram on top .
 
CAN is used to sleep or wake the head units not K Line☺️

You need to put a fixed 12v into the Quadlock DI SENS, and UB+. Make sure CAN is connected and the ground. That’s it. Done.

To me he has wired power to it incorrectly (he has incorrectly connected IGN Switched 12V) hence why it's switching off via Engine off - Audi uses CAN message to send a message when key removed to put H.U to sleep.

If wired Correctly to the Quadlock where the CAN isn't working, it would remain switched on 100% of the time as it is only powered from a Battery + feed.
  1. So firstly he needs to address the incorrect Power connection.
  2. Confirm if CANH and CANL are correctly connected and in the Gateway Module that Analog Radio is enabled.
